Ahmed M. Mansour is a scholar working on Oncology, Organic Chemistry and Molecular Biology. According to data from OpenAlex, Ahmed M. Mansour has authored 126 papers receiving a total of 2.3k indexed citations (citations by other indexed papers that have themselves been cited), including 69 papers in Oncology, 59 papers in Organic Chemistry and 34 papers in Molecular Biology. Recurrent topics in Ahmed M. Mansour’s work include Metal complexes synthesis and properties (67 papers), Synthesis and biological activity (23 papers) and Heme Oxygenase-1 and Carbon Monoxide (22 papers). Ahmed M. Mansour is often cited by papers focused on Metal complexes synthesis and properties (67 papers), Synthesis and biological activity (23 papers) and Heme Oxygenase-1 and Carbon Monoxide (22 papers). Ahmed M. Mansour collaborates with scholars based in Egypt, Germany and United Arab Emirates. Ahmed M. Mansour's co-authors include Nour T. Abdel Ghani, Ola R. Shehab, Nour T. Abdel‐Ghani, Krzysztof Radacki, Alexandra Friedrich, Clemens Unger, Joachim Drevs, Iduna Fichtner, Felix Kratz and Farid M.A. Hamada and has published in prestigious journals such as Biochemistry, Biochemical Pharmacology and Molecules.
